What you get out of any club, such as the TVRCC, is in direct proportion to what you expect from it or what you put into it. The TVRCC is definitely worth the membership fee each year. Not only do you get one of the finest club magazines of its type, but you also can hook into a network of members who are ready and willing to help with any questions or problems a member may have with his/her car, you can receive discounts on parts, service and/or insurance through your membership, and you get to meet some fine people through participation in the many club-related events each year. Try it, I think you'll like it.
